Process
On each day you are going to print out the documents of that day. There are 2 print outs each day. On day three you should have 6 total print outs of graphic organizers. On the first three days of this WebQuest, you will be researching information about the colonies. You must use one of each of the links in the categories (visual and auditory). To keep organized and stay on track, use the following timelines. This will help make sure that your finished product is completed by day five.
As well you will need to print out on a seperate sheet the websites you use. On the sheet provided you need to write the date that ou used the site, the authors name and the website you used. Print that now:
Keep the bibliography with you, this is a part of your grade.
Day One Research the New England Colonies and complete both graphic organizer.
Day Two Research the Middle Colonies and complete both graphic organizer.
Day Three Research the Southern Colonies and complete both graphic organizer.
Day Four Organize Information to be included in the brochure/pamphlet/newspaper article.
Day Five Create the brochure/pamphlet/newspaper article about your colony.
Day Six Presentations to 4th grade class
Day Seven Presentations to 4th grade class

Day Four:
On day four you need to decide which colony your hotel will be located in and why people should stay at your hotel in the colony. Remember you want business so you need to convince people. For this assignment you are going to be convincing 4th graders. They will want to know the good and the bad characteristics of your colony [we want to be honest business people ]
Day five:
Last minute work session. At the end of the class you will turn in all of your work. This will include your 6 graphic organizers, bibliography page, and your final product.
Day six and seven:
You will be presenting your final product to the 4th grade class and they will vote on the colony they would like to stay at. Keep in mind the presentation is what you are graded on, not the vote turnout.
